Which of the following compounds release reddish brown gas on heating?

A

`N_(2)O_(4)`

B

`Ba(N_(3))_(2)`

C

`NH_(4)NO_(2)`

D

`KNO_(3)`

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To determine which of the given compounds releases a reddish-brown gas upon heating, we will analyze each compound step by step. ### Step 1: Analyze the first compound, N2O4 - **Heating N2O4**: When dinitrogen tetroxide (N2O4) is heated, it decomposes into nitrogen dioxide (NO2). - **Gas Released**: Nitrogen dioxide is known to be a reddish-brown gas. **Conclusion for N2O4**: This compound releases a reddish-brown gas upon heating. ### Step 2: Analyze the second compound, Ba(N3)2 - **Heating Ba(N3)2**: When barium azide (Ba(N3)2) is heated, it decomposes into barium metal and nitrogen gas. - **Gas Released**: Nitrogen gas (N2) is colorless. **Conclusion for Ba(N3)2**: This compound does not release a reddish-brown gas; it releases a colorless gas. ### Step 3: Analyze the third compound, NH4NO2 - **Heating NH4NO2**: Ammonium nitrite (NH4NO2) decomposes upon heating to form water (H2O) and nitrogen gas. - **Gas Released**: Nitrogen gas (N2) is colorless. **Conclusion for NH4NO2**: This compound does not release a reddish-brown gas; it releases a colorless gas. ### Step 4: Analyze the fourth compound, KNO3 - **Heating KNO3**: Potassium nitrate (KNO3) decomposes upon heating to form potassium nitrite (KNO2) and oxygen gas. - **Gas Released**: Oxygen gas (O2) is colorless. **Conclusion for KNO3**: This compound does not release a reddish-brown gas; it releases a colorless gas. ### Final Conclusion Among the given compounds, only N2O4 releases a reddish-brown gas (NO2) upon heating. Therefore, the correct answer is: **Answer**: Option A: N2O4 ---
